13 Ways to Tell If Your Partner Is Lying About Cheating
If you find yourself questioning whether your partner is cheating, you’re not alone. In this section, we’ll shed light on 13 straightforward and distinct signs that could help you discern if your partner is being truthful or not.
1. Changes in Communication:
Communication is the cornerstone of any successful relationship, and when there are shifts in the way partners interact, it can be cause for concern. If you notice that your once open and transparent partner becomes increasingly evasive during conversations, this could be an early indicator of possible dishonesty. They may avoid discussing certain topics, dodge direct questions, or provide vague responses, creating a sense of distance between you.
Furthermore, a partner who is lying about cheating might exhibit defensive behavior when confronted or questioned about their actions. They may become overly defensive, resort to deflecting blame, or even turn the tables and accuse you of being overly suspicious. Defensive behavior is a natural response when someone feels cornered, and it could be a sign that your partner is hiding something significant.
2. Increased Secrecy:
In the age of technology, our devices hold a treasure trove of personal information, and guarding these digital assets can be telling. If you observe your partner becoming unusually protective of their phone, laptop, or social media accounts, it may arouse suspicion. They might start password-protecting their devices, keeping them out of your sight, or even getting visibly anxious when you come near their gadgets.
This behavior could indicate that they are trying to hide something from you, and in the context of infidelity, it may suggest they are having an affair. Cheaters often feel the need to maintain secrecy around their communications with the other person, and their devices become a key tool in concealing their actions.
3. Emotional Distance:
Emotional intimacy is an integral part of a strong and healthy relationship. When there is a sudden emotional disconnect between you and your partner, it can be deeply distressing. You may feel like they are emotionally withdrawing from the relationship and investing their feelings elsewhere.
A partner who is emotionally disconnected may become distant, unresponsive to your emotional needs, and less engaged in the relationship. They might seem preoccupied with their own thoughts and feelings, leaving you feeling isolated and unimportant.
4. Unexplained Absences:
An abrupt change in your partner’s schedule, especially if it involves frequent unexplained absences, can be a significant red flag. If they start disappearing for extended periods without providing a plausible reason, it can leave you feeling anxious and suspicious.
Unexplained absences, particularly during odd hours or when they were previously predictable in their whereabouts, can be a sign that they are involved in activities they wish to keep hidden. While everyone’s schedule may vary from time to time, it’s crucial to pay attention to any suspicious patterns that emerge.
5. Intuition:
Often overlooked but powerful, intuition can be a guiding force in relationships. It is that gut feeling, an unexplainable sense that something is not quite right. When it comes to suspicions of infidelity, your intuition might be your first line of defense. If you find yourself constantly plagued by a persistent feeling that your partner is being dishonest or that something is amiss in the relationship, it’s essential to trust yourself and address your concerns.
Intuition is a subconscious process where your mind processes subtle cues and information that may not be readily apparent to your conscious mind. While it’s not foolproof and can sometimes be influenced by anxiety or insecurities, it should not be entirely dismissed either. Pay attention to your feelings and emotions, and try to discern whether there are any specific instances or behaviors that contribute to your intuition. However, remember that intuition alone should not be the sole basis for accusing your partner of cheating, as it lacks concrete evidence.
6. Changes in Physical Appearance:
When a partner starts making sudden changes to their physical appearance without a valid reason, it can be cause for suspicion. Grooming habits and personal style can naturally evolve over time, but when the changes are drastic and seemingly out of character, it might indicate that they are trying to impress someone else.
For instance, they may begin dressing differently, investing more time in grooming, or taking up new fitness routines without any apparent motivation. While personal growth and self-improvement are positive aspects of any relationship, significant and unexplained alterations to one’s appearance might be a signal that they are seeking validation and attention from someone other than their partner.
7. Lack of Interest in Intimacy:
Intimacy is a fundamental aspect of a romantic relationship, fostering emotional closeness and physical connection between partners. When a sudden and noticeable decline in intimacy occurs, it can be deeply unsettling and lead to feelings of rejection and doubt.
If your partner seems disinterested in physical affection, avoids intimacy, or withdraws from emotional closeness, it might indicate that they are seeking fulfillment elsewhere. Emotional and physical intimacy are powerful indicators of the health of a relationship, and their absence can create an emotional void that can be hard to ignore.
8. Defensiveness:
When suspicions of infidelity arise, how a partner responds to questioning can provide valuable insights. If your partner becomes excessively defensive when you ask about their activities, whereabouts, or anything related to their fidelity, it may raise a red flag.
Defensiveness is a natural reaction when someone feels attacked or accused, but an exaggerated or overly aggressive response might indicate that they are trying to deflect attention from their actions. A defensive partner may try to turn the tables and accuse you of being overly suspicious or invade their privacy, making open communication and resolution difficult.
9. Accusations of Infidelity:
One of the more perplexing and emotionally distressing signs of possible infidelity is when a cheating partner accuses you of being unfaithful. It is a baffling behavior that can leave you feeling hurt, betrayed, and confused. This diversion tactic is often employed by guilty partners to deflect attention away from their own actions and project their guilt onto you.
When a partner is engaged in an affair, they may experience intense feelings of guilt and shame. These emotions can manifest as a fear of being discovered, leading them to create a smokescreen of false accusations against you. By accusing you of infidelity, they might hope to distract you from their own behavior and create a narrative that shifts the focus away from their unfaithfulness.
It is essential not to internalize these accusations and to trust in the integrity of your own actions and intentions. If your partner is consistently making baseless accusations without any evidence, it is crucial to have an honest conversation about your concerns and address the underlying issues within the relationship.
10. Unexplained Expenses:
Financial matters can be a window into a person’s actions and lifestyle, and unexplained expenses can raise suspicion in a relationship. If you notice unaccounted-for expenses, secretive financial transactions, or significant changes in your partner’s spending habits, it could be a sign that they are investing their time and money in someone else.
Affairs can involve activities that require spending money on dinners, gifts, trips, or other secretive endeavors. As a result, a cheating partner may be more secretive or evasive about their financial habits, hiding transactions or diverting funds to support their infidelity.
While sudden changes in spending patterns can have other explanations, it’s essential to pay attention to any significant deviations from your partner’s usual financial behavior. Communication about financial matters is crucial in a relationship, and if you notice anything unusual, discussing your concerns openly can help bring clarity to the situation.
11. Change in Social Circle:
Humans are social creatures, and the company we keep often reflects our interests and values. When your partner suddenly starts hanging out with a new group of friends without any apparent reason, it could raise concerns about their motivations and intentions.
In the context of infidelity, a change in social circle can be particularly troubling. A cheating partner may seek opportunities to spend time with the person they are involved with or may join social gatherings where they can interact with the other individual without raising suspicion.
While it is normal for people to make new friends and explore different social circles, abrupt and secretive changes in your partner’s social interactions might warrant a conversation about their motivations and the impact it has on your relationship.
12. Lack of Future Planning:
A committed and loving relationship often involves discussions about the future, shared goals, and long-term plans. When your partner actively avoids discussing the future or seems disinterested in making long-term commitments, it can be distressing.
Emotional investment in someone else can lead a cheating partner to detach themselves from the future they once envisioned with you. Avoiding discussions about plans together might be a coping mechanism to shield themselves from the guilt and emotional turmoil they are experiencing due to their infidelity.
It is important to initiate open and honest communication about your relationship’s future to gain insight into your partner’s feelings and motivations. If they consistently shy away from discussing the future, it might be a sign that they are grappling with conflicting emotions related to their involvement with someone else.
13. Unusual Attitude Shifts:
Drastic mood swings and significant changes in your partner’s behavior can be alarming and may indicate that they are struggling with feelings of guilt and deception. A cheating partner may experience emotional turbulence due to the internal conflict between their actions and their commitment to the relationship.
Mood swings may range from defensive and irritable behavior to uncharacteristic displays of affection and remorse. The guilt of infidelity can cause them to act out of character, creating confusion and instability in the relationship.
These unusual attitude shifts might not always be directly linked to infidelity, as various life stressors can also trigger similar behaviors. However, when coupled with other signs of possible cheating, they become noteworthy and warrant further exploration through open and empathetic communication.
How can I approach the topic of infidelity with my partner without causing unnecessary conflict?
Approaching the topic of infidelity can be extremely sensitive and challenging. To minimize conflict, choose an appropriate time and place for the conversation where you both can talk without distractions. Use “I” statements to express your feelings and concerns rather than accusing language. Be prepared for your partner’s reaction, as they might become defensive or upset. Approach the conversation with empathy and a willingness to listen to their perspective as well.
What should I do if I suspect my partner is cheating, but I don’t have concrete evidence?
If you have suspicions of infidelity but lack concrete evidence, it’s essential not to jump to conclusions. Instead, focus on gathering more information and observing patterns in your partner’s behavior. Look for multiple signs and consider discussing your concerns with a trusted friend or a therapist to gain an outside perspective. If you feel it’s necessary, you may also suggest couples counseling as a safe space to address the issues in your relationship.
What is the best way to tell if he is lying about cheating?
The best way to tell if someone is lying about cheating is by observing their behavior and looking for consistent patterns of suspicious actions. Some signs to watch out for include changes in communication, increased secrecy around their devices and accounts, emotional distance, unexplained absences, and defensiveness when questioned.
Additionally, trust your intuition and gut instincts, as they can sometimes sense when something is amiss. However, it is essential to communicate openly with your partner and approach the subject with empathy, as false accusations can be damaging to the relationship.
How does an innocent person react when accused of cheating?
An innocent person is likely to react with surprise, shock, or even hurt when accused of cheating. They might feel unfairly judged and become defensive, denying the accusations vehemently. An innocent person may also feel confused about why they are being accused and may seek to provide evidence or explanations to refute the allegations.
However, it’s essential to remember that individual reactions can vary, and some innocent individuals may also feel hurt and upset that their partner would suspect them of cheating.
How do you catch a lying cheater?
Catching a lying cheater requires a careful and measured approach. Instead of actively trying to catch them in the act, focus on gathering information and evidence to confirm your suspicions.
Pay attention to their behavior and any inconsistencies in their stories. Look for corroborating evidence, such as unusual text messages, unexplained absences, or secretive behavior with their devices.
Be cautious about invading their privacy, as it can lead to further trust issues and damage the relationship. If you believe there is substantial evidence of infidelity, consider having an honest and open conversation with your partner to address your concerns and seek resolution.
Alternatively, seeking professional guidance, such as couples counseling, can be beneficial in navigating the complexities of a potentially unfaithful relationship.
